Tell Katy is not a person. Tell Katy is a “code word” concept to provide children with a simple way for them to disclose they have experienced sexual abuse.
Tell Katy are “code words” to help a child tell a safe person what happened when the words are too hard.
Tell Katy is not meant to be a secret – quite the opposite. The more people who know about the code word Tell Katy, the more it will help keep children safe.
Tell Katy the App is a tool to assist in educating children about preventing sexual abuse.
It is intended to be kept as an ongoing tool that children can engage with and learn as they grow older. It is also a great tool as a point of reference should your child ever be concerned about something as they grow older.
Our goal is to provide children with the knowledge and tools they need to help prevent sexual abuse. We understand that this is a sensitive topic, but we believe that education is the key to keeping children safe.
The mobile app offers a user-friendly program for convenient learning at any time and from any location.
It serves as a reliable resource for children to refer back to whenever they need to review or refresh their memory.
The program features a collection of videos on body and personal safety, tailored to different age groups.
These videos are presented with engaging visuals, animations, voiceovers, and text to ensure easy comprehension.
